§ 88A.736 — Defaulting trusts: Duties of Secretary of State

Nevada·Title 7 BUSINESS ASSOCIATIONS; SECURITIES; COMMODITIES·Ch. 88A Business· FOREIGN BUSINESS TRUSTS

1. The Secretary of State shall notify, by providing written notice to its registered agent, each foreign business trust deemed in default pursuant to NRS 88A.735 . The written notice:

(a)Must include a statement indicating the amount of the filing fee, penalties incurred and costs remaining unpaid.
(b)At the request of the registered agent, may be provided electronically. 2. Immediately after the last day of the month in which the anniversary date of the filing of the certificate of trust occurs, the Secretary of State shall compile a complete list containing the names of all foreign business trusts whose right to transact business has been forfeited. 3.
